(ædresiː ) Word forms: plural addressees. countable noun. The addressee of a letter or parcel is the person or company that it is addressed to.

Is addressee a sender?

As nouns the difference between addressee and sender

is that addressee is the person or organization to which something, such as a letter or message, is addressed or sent, for whom the item is intended while sender is someone who sends.

What is the difference between addresser and addressee?

Roles implied within a text and/or inferred by readers: addresser refers to an authorial persona, while addressee refers to an ideal reader.

What is the addressee linguistics?

Definition: An addressee is any of the immediate intended recipients of the speaker’s communication, as grammaticalized in second person morphemes.

What does in care of addressee mean?

“Care of” simply means by way of someone, through someone or “in care of” another party. Oftentimes, you can find it abbreviated as C/O. People often use this phrase to send mail to someone they don’t have an address for or to send mail to themselves.

What does addressee unknown mean?

Insufficient, illegible or incorrect addresses cause your shipment to be marked with the status “unknown recipient” or “addressee unknown”. Do not forget to write a return address, so the postal service will be able to return the parcel if it proves undeliverable.

Who is the speaker in the poem?

The speaker is the voice or “persona” of a poem. One should not assume that the poet is the speaker, because the poet may be writing from a perspective entirely different from his own, even with the voice of another gender, race or species, or even of a material object.
